Smooth Mallard is a deep, cool teal with the subdued character of dark mallard plumage. Its plain surface has a soft, finely mottled texture that gives the colour gentle depth rather than a flat, high-shine finish.

About this fabric

This is a solid teal fabric, with the blue-green shade reading deepest through the centre of the swatch and lifting slightly where the surface catches the light. The close, quiet texture is visible across the plain face, adding subtle tonal movement without a woven motif or printed pattern. The listing catalogues Smooth Mallard as a fabric, with no further composition, width or performance specification supplied. Its concentrated colour and restrained surface make it particularly suited to tailored upholstery where a calm, enveloping tone is wanted.

How to use it

Use Smooth Mallard on a compact sofa, armchair or dining seat to introduce a cool, saturated blue-green accent. Pair it with warm timber, aged brass and soft neutrals to balance the shade’s depth without competing with its understated texture.
